Software Engineer, Full Stack - Subscriber Experience (Remote)

The Athletic

null

United States

Information Technology
(No Timezone Provided)


About Us
The Athletic is a direct-to-consumer digital sports media company committed to helping subscribers experience storytelling in a whole new way. Founded in 2016 and headquartered in San Francisco, The Athletic has over 500 full-time employees and covers more than 250 professional sports and collegiate teams in the US, Canada and the UK. The Athletic’s newsroom has produced thousands of in-depth articles along with more than 120 podcasts and premium video content. The Athletic is a remote-friendly company as we have offices in San Francisco, Los Angeles, London, and Melbourne.
About the Role
The Athletic is growing quickly, and the engineering team that owns our core product experience is scaling to keep pace with our subscriber growth. We’re re-organizing this group into multiple teams, each with a specific focus, and looking for engineers to join each team. Our Core team will work directly with our newsroom to ensure we’re delivering the best possible product across all the ways our users consume our content: articles, podcasts, video, short-form content, and more. The mission of this team will be to enhance our core product platform to surprise and delight our users. Our Discovery and Curation team will focus on ensuring that we’re delivering the right content to the right users, and this team will own the technology that powers all of our feeds, our homepage, human and algorithmic curation of content for users, and making sure we’re delivering the right product for every sports fan. Our Audience Expansion team will be focused on building experiences that increase the ways in which The Athletic reaches sports fans. The team will be working on important initiatives to optimize our current product surfaces (i.e SEO), building content formats that attract new users (i.e newsletters, liveblogs), launching newsroom initiatives (i.e new leagues launches, opinion desk) and distributing our content to reach users in new ways (i.e voice-enabled devices, News apps). As a full-stack engineer, you’ll get to work on every part of the stack: web, backend, API, database, analytics. 


Responsibilities

  • Work with Design and Product teams to build a web UI that is beautiful, performant, and well-engineered.
  • Architect and build the backend/api layer to optimize for performance, growth, scalability, ease of future development, and code quality.
  • Write unit and functional tests to ensure maximum code and app quality.
  • Investigate, debug, and fix user-reported production issues.
  • Provide mentorship and guidance to other team members.
  • Work with the team to influence technology direction.
  • Brainstorm new product ideas and improvements alongside the design and product teams.
  • Work within a highly cross-functional team, iterating on process and making your own suggestions for improvements.

  • Requirements

  • 2+ years experience as a full-stack software engineer
  • Bachelor's degree in CS or relevant discipline
  • We have 2 primary tech stacks, one in React () with an Apollo/GraphQL API layer, and one in PHP (Wordpress) with a REST API layer. MySQL database, ElasticSearch, and DynamoDB on the backend. All hosted on AWS. Prior experience with any of the above is desired, but not required.
  • Passion for sports is a bonus, passion for experimentation and data-driven decision making is a must
  • The current team is largely based in San Francisco, CA, but this role can be based in a 100% remote capacity within the United States or Canada.
  • Software Engineer, Full Stack - Subscriber Experience (Remote)

    The Athletic

    null

    United States

    Information Technology

    (No Timezone Provided)


    About Us
    The Athletic is a direct-to-consumer digital sports media company committed to helping subscribers experience storytelling in a whole new way. Founded in 2016 and headquartered in San Francisco, The Athletic has over 500 full-time employees and covers more than 250 professional sports and collegiate teams in the US, Canada and the UK. The Athletic’s newsroom has produced thousands of in-depth articles along with more than 120 podcasts and premium video content. The Athletic is a remote-friendly company as we have offices in San Francisco, Los Angeles, London, and Melbourne.
    About the Role
    The Athletic is growing quickly, and the engineering team that owns our core product experience is scaling to keep pace with our subscriber growth. We’re re-organizing this group into multiple teams, each with a specific focus, and looking for engineers to join each team. Our Core team will work directly with our newsroom to ensure we’re delivering the best possible product across all the ways our users consume our content: articles, podcasts, video, short-form content, and more. The mission of this team will be to enhance our core product platform to surprise and delight our users. Our Discovery and Curation team will focus on ensuring that we’re delivering the right content to the right users, and this team will own the technology that powers all of our feeds, our homepage, human and algorithmic curation of content for users, and making sure we’re delivering the right product for every sports fan. Our Audience Expansion team will be focused on building experiences that increase the ways in which The Athletic reaches sports fans. The team will be working on important initiatives to optimize our current product surfaces (i.e SEO), building content formats that attract new users (i.e newsletters, liveblogs), launching newsroom initiatives (i.e new leagues launches, opinion desk) and distributing our content to reach users in new ways (i.e voice-enabled devices, News apps). As a full-stack engineer, you’ll get to work on every part of the stack: web, backend, API, database, analytics. 


    Responsibilities

  • Work with Design and Product teams to build a web UI that is beautiful, performant, and well-engineered.
  • Architect and build the backend/api layer to optimize for performance, growth, scalability, ease of future development, and code quality.
  • Write unit and functional tests to ensure maximum code and app quality.
  • Investigate, debug, and fix user-reported production issues.
  • Provide mentorship and guidance to other team members.
  • Work with the team to influence technology direction.
  • Brainstorm new product ideas and improvements alongside the design and product teams.
  • Work within a highly cross-functional team, iterating on process and making your own suggestions for improvements.

  • Requirements

  • 2+ years experience as a full-stack software engineer
  • Bachelor's degree in CS or relevant discipline
  • We have 2 primary tech stacks, one in React () with an Apollo/GraphQL API layer, and one in PHP (Wordpress) with a REST API layer. MySQL database, ElasticSearch, and DynamoDB on the backend. All hosted on AWS. Prior experience with any of the above is desired, but not required.
  • Passion for sports is a bonus, passion for experimentation and data-driven decision making is a must
  • The current team is largely based in San Francisco, CA, but this role can be based in a 100% remote capacity within the United States or Canada.